I used a dye-based ink pad and a water brush to get the effect on these flowers. I scraplifted this layout from Scrapbook Magazine Issue 47 (page 26) as I loved the idea of bunting on the page. I added buttons and crystals to the flower centres. Flourish and hearts (from previous layout) are die-cut from Sizzlits Die (Lace Heart w/Flourishes).

I used the Pearl-Ex and sprayed a border on the green card (the scanned image does not show this very well). I used some cream card (French Vanilla) of my own. I sprayed the flowers using Pearl-Ex (I covered the flowers first with a smaller flower - to give the impression that I used another flower on top to layer it up). It was finished off by using some Petite Pearls brads.
